SCG3355 - Grenada $5 Statue of Liberty Centennial Miniature Sheet (1986)
1 in stock
Issued by Grenada in 1986, this $5 miniature sheet commemorates the centennial of the Statue of Liberty. The central stamp features a painted depiction of the statue, symbolizing freedom and democracy. Surrounding the stamp are portraits of notable liberal thinkers and activists: composer Gustav Mahler, philosopher Bertrand Russell, statesman Carl Schurz, and rabbi Dr. Stephen S. Wise. The sheet is set against a twilight New York City skyline, emphasizing the theme of liberty and immigration.
